Heloisa Zanaga
Born in Goiás in 1973 - graduated in Interior Design at the Nobel Arts Center. She lived in Minas Gerais and soon went to Paraná. She studied at a college of nuns. She moved to Hortolândia, at an IASP boarding school. Then he went to São Paulo, started to have more contact with art. She studied Sculpture at MUBE - Brazilian Sculpture Museum. She went to Europe for a few months to visit museums and art schools. She broadened his thoughts and wishes.
